Brim Announces Acquisition of Klamath Basin Equipment

BRIM, a New Holland agriculture and construction equipment dealer, announced it has acquired the Oregon dealership assets of Klamath Basin Equipment (KBE). KBE, which was established in 1982, is a 4 location New Holland agriculture and construction dealership in southern Oregon. With the addition of KBE, BRIM now has 11 locations throughout Washington and Oregon.

BRIM was established in 1966 by Bill Brim in Lynden, Wash. Bill’s son Dan took over ownership in 1997 and still leads the company.

The addition of KBE further strengthens BRIM’s presence throughout Washington and Oregon. With their 11 locations, they are able to serve customers from the Canadian border in Washington down into northern California.

The acquisition was announced to employees at the beginning of January and closed on Feb. 14.
